Output 5c28d38bcea1873c31ea7861ce03cfed78865512e6e7065db28c60d9141b4456:1

value
498990854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c91b24dfb3eb10c21b6e4c83eded02bfb44a2442 OP_EQUAL
address
3L2NG6u8zyzaXS6r6mdtr84aJB6fMmVhVd
transaction
5c28d38bcea1873c31ea7861ce03cfed78865512e6e7065db28c60d9141b4456
spent
true